码迷,mamicode.com
首页 > 其他好文
正则表达式中的回溯
正则表达式的引擎主要由2种:NFA和DFA。 java的正则基于的是NFA,表达式主导,匹配成功即成功,正则nfa|nfanot匹配字符串nfanot的结果是nfa。 DFA是文本主导,会记录所有的匹配。 使用正则表达式时需要注意回溯,否则可能会导致栈溢出。下面是一个例子程序:Stri...
分类:其他好文   时间:2015-09-20 13:06:10    阅读次数:151
hdu 5459 Jesus Is Here 沈阳网赛
按照这个规律找出来的不断取模之下会得负数。需要(ans+mod)%mod,化为正数。#include#include#includeusing namespace std;#define ll __int64const ll mod=530600414;const int maxn=201399;l...
分类:其他好文   时间:2015-09-20 13:05:10    阅读次数:147
keep the bar green to keep the code clean——Junit详解(二)
测试用例&测试套件举个栗子:编写MyStack类模拟栈,并对其进行测试用例编写测试; 编写文件删除方法,并对其删除测试。 不再做演示,戳此获取代码 MyStack类:public class MyStatck { private String[] elements; private int next...
分类:其他好文   时间:2015-09-20 13:05:49    阅读次数:274
EdasStudio 开发工具用户手册
EdasStudio 开发工具用户手册Edas 开发组2015-8-141. 下载安装插件EdasStudio是EDAS的开发工具,是一个Eclipse Plugins,打开Eclipse的Help菜单,输入安装地址:Update Site - http://139.129.18.53/edasst...
分类:其他好文   时间:2015-09-20 13:03:25    阅读次数:1958
[LeetCode#280] Wiggle Sort
Problem:Given an unsorted arraynums, reorder itin-placesuch thatnums[0] = nums[2] = nums[2] = nums[i+1]Note: i is an odd number. Solution 1:public cla...
分类:其他好文   时间:2015-09-20 13:04:42    阅读次数:110
《大道至简》第一章读后感
第一章以寓言《愚公移山》开篇,十分有趣并且给人以深刻印象。给我印象最为深刻的一句话是:虽我之死,有子存焉,子又生孙,孙又生子,子又有子,子又有孙,子子孙孙,无穷匮也。读完这句话,我读出了这位九十多岁的老叟的坚持与决心。首先,凭心而论,我知道我自己是一个没有什么恒心与毅力的人,干什么事都是三天打鱼.....
分类:其他好文   时间:2015-09-20 13:03:34    阅读次数:113
正则表达式 匹配中文,英文字母和数字及_的写法!同时控制长度
匹配中文:[\u4e00-\u9fa5]英文字母:[a-zA-Z]数字:[0-9]匹配中文,英文字母和数字及_:^[\u4e00-\u9fa5_a-zA-Z0-9]+$同时判断输入长度:[\u4e00-\u9fa5_a-zA-Z0-9_]{4,10}^[\w\u4E00-\u9FA5\uF900-\...
分类:其他好文   时间:2015-09-20 13:04:24    阅读次数:149
统计学分成绩
1 using System; 2 using System.Collections.Generic; 3 using System.IO; 4 using System.Linq; 5 using System.Text; 6 using System.Threading.Tasks; 7 8.....
分类:其他好文   时间:2015-09-20 13:04:31    阅读次数:136
大道至简第一章感想
愚公移山是我们大家熟知的神话故事,但其中浓缩了项目组织者、团队经理、编程人员、技术分析师等众多角色的优秀素质。他向我们阐述了各个角色的职责,我们也从中看到了编程的根本,那就是:顺序、分支和循环。愚公要移山,便把移山这个工作分成很多步骤,把人分成个各种类,各司其职,其实这也就是编程了,它旨在能把问题....
分类:其他好文   时间:2015-09-20 13:02:42    阅读次数:133
进阶新的阶段--LCD
lcd终于可以装上逼格满满的屏幕,满心欢喜,结果开始就大面积黑屏,原来是部分新的板子烧写了旧的superboot,重新烧写新的之后问题解决。 lcd的显示原理是由点到线,线到面不断扫描的原理,具体设计到的上下左右边距的时序相关资料有,这里就不再赘述了。这里要说的是相关配置的思路, 首先要使寄...
分类:其他好文   时间:2015-09-20 13:04:17    阅读次数:154
P1230: [Usaco2008 Nov]lites 开关灯
嗯嗯,这是一道线段树的题,询问区间内亮着的灯的个数,我们可以把区间修改的线段树改一下,原本的求和改成若有奇数次更改则取反(总长度-亮着的灯个数),而判断是否奇数次只要数组加一个delta的值,update的时候delta xor 1 就够了,代码如下。 1 type 2 tpoint=recor.....
分类:其他好文   时间:2015-09-20 13:00:48    阅读次数:170
A014-values资源
关于Android中使用的资源文件,前面陆陆续续也介绍了不少,这节课给大家介绍一下Android中使用到的“值资源”。可以看到上面的截图,在values文件夹下包含了很多个xml文件,每个文件代表一种值类型,里面定义了具体的类型资源。看一下在values下可以定义哪些资源文件:Bool在bools.xml中定义bool值语法:<?xml version="1.0" encoding="utf-8"?...
分类:其他好文   时间:2015-09-20 11:57:49    阅读次数:156
从上往下打印二叉树(剑指offer)+队列的应用
从上往下打印二叉树 参与人数:1577时间限制:1秒空间限制:32768K通过比例:25.53%最佳记录:0 ms|0K(来自  dust347) 题目描述 从上往下打印出二叉树的每个节点,同层节点从左至右打印。 题意:就是树的层次遍历。想象一下,从根结点依次往下,每行从左到右,这不就是是入队和出队的操作嘛! so...代码很容易吧。 /* ...
分类:其他好文   时间:2015-09-20 12:00:40    阅读次数:203
又一暴强的截图工具 ShareX
之前用的 PicPick,但 ShareX 强在开源且功能强大。在同样功能的情况下,我们应尽可能使用开源软件比较好。下载地址:https://github.com/ShareX/ShareX/releases/download/v10.2.5/ShareX-portable.ziphttps://github.com/ShareX/ShareX/releases/download/v10.2.5/...
分类:其他好文   时间:2015-09-20 12:00:02    阅读次数:218
计算机网络之路由器与分组交换
路由器是实现分组交换(packet switching)的关键构件,其任务是转发收到的分组,这是网络核心部分最重要的功能。分组交换是用存储转发技术实现的。通常我们把要发送的整块数据称为一个报文(message),发送报文之前,先把较长的报文划分为一个个更小的等长数据段,在每一个数据段前面加上一些必要的控制信息组成的首部(header)后,就构成了一个分组(packet),分组又称为包,而分组的首部...
分类:其他好文   时间:2015-09-20 11:58:46    阅读次数:542
数据结构-线性表-栈
栈:后进先出(LIFO) last in first out栈是一种特殊的线性表,只能在线性表的一端进行操作。栈顶 top栈底 bottom实现方式:顺序结构实现,线性结构实现链式存储实现LinkStack.h#ifndef _LINKSTACK_H_#define _LINKSTACK_H_typ...
分类:其他好文   时间:2015-09-20 11:56:46    阅读次数:160
Square Coins(母函数)
Square CoinsTime Limit: 2000/1000 MS (Java/Others)Memory Limit: 65536/32768 K (Java/Others)Total Submission(s): 9926Accepted Submission(s): 6806Proble...
分类:其他好文   时间:2015-09-20 11:57:36    阅读次数:137
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!